Transaction cbb70504ec6952392913790b1b5e26d19d02f0a2669b7f4f23318b752b985dad
1 Input
1 Output
-
cbb70504ec6952392913790b1b5e26d19d02f0a2669b7f4f23318b752b985dad:0
- value
- 529322480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f74287120f61cd5c18f9cf6be8599a28dd4286c OP_EQUAL
- address
- 3DJvthn9wdZ9W8G2469v3cpjPmcC3XVj3o